Handover: FixtureForge (test-data factory lib)

Taking over from me is straightforward. FixtureForge builds deterministic test records for the Orlin billing suite; seeds are pinned per test file, so never randomize without updating the snapshot baselines. The trait system is the tricky part — composed traits apply in declaration order, which bites people monthly. Releases go out Thursdays after the contract tests pass. Everything else, including the trait cookbook and release checklist, lives on the internal page linked below.

runbook for yadup-fahif: https://jira.qorvelcorp.internal/spaces/spaces/spaces/b46212397071

## Sketchloom 2.8 — Changed Defaults

Undo history in Sketchloom now persists across editor reloads by default, and the in-memory stack depth rose from 50 to 200 operations. Redo entries are invalidated on any remote collaborator edit, which may surprise users mid-session. If memory alerts fire on the canvas workers, this is the first suspect. The relevant defaults ship as:

config for hawip-bahop:
[fendor]
host = fendor.paliqworks.corp
user = fendor_svc
database = fendor_prod

## Step 4 — Configure the Sweeper

The Drossbin sweeper enumerates orphaned volumes and stale load balancers in the Fennick staging account, tagging candidates for 72 hours before deletion. It runs read-only unless `DROSSBIN_DESTROY=true`. Review scope is limited by `DROSSBIN_REGION_ALLOWLIST`. All actions are written to the append-only audit stream. The sweeper authenticates to the cleanup API with a service token, placed on the next line of its env file:

env line for yahaf-kageg: VAULT_KEY5=978f5